Robert redfords the milagro beanfield war opens with mondragons small act of rebellion and uses it to explore the dilemma of many regional cultures in the united states pockets of language, custom and heritage that are threatened with extinction by developers who want to turn everything into one homogeneous mallhotelresort. John nichols is the author of the new mexico trilogy, a series about the complex relationship between history, race and ethnicity, and land and water rights in the fictional chamisaville county, new mexico. Theres a good list of birds seen in the milagro beanfield war, starting with the flock of nesting killdeer that feature in the opening scene of the book with one of the towns historic figures, cleofes apodaca.
